Overview of Kingston KC3000

The Kingston KC3000 is a high-performance NVMe SSD built on the PCIe 4.0 interface. It boasts fast read and write speeds, making it suitable for demanding tasks such as gaming, video editing, and large data transfers. Its design emphasizes not only speed but also long-term reliability.

Speed Comparison with Predecessors

Compared to earlier Kingston SSDs like the KC2000 and the KC2500, the KC3000 offers notable speed improvements. The key specifications include:

  • Sequential Read Speed: Up to 7,000 MB/s (versus 3,200 MB/s for KC2000)
  • Sequential Write Speed: Up to 6,000 MB/s (versus 2,900 MB/s for KC2000)
  • Random Read/Write: Higher IOPS for faster multitasking

This leap in speed is primarily due to the adoption of PCIe 4.0 technology, which doubles the bandwidth compared to PCIe 3.0 SSDs. Users will notice faster load times and smoother performance during intensive tasks.

Durability and Reliability

Durability is measured in TBW (Terabytes Written) and MTBF (Mean Time Between Failures). The KC3000 has increased these metrics compared to its predecessors, indicating a longer lifespan and better endurance.

  • TBW: Up to 700 TBW for the 1TB model, compared to 600 TBW for the KC2000
  • MTBF: 2 million hours, ensuring reliable operation over years of use
  • Warranty: 5-year limited warranty, matching or exceeding previous models

The improved durability makes the KC3000 suitable for heavy workloads and continuous use, providing peace of mind for users needing dependable storage solutions.
